One-Dimensional Spin Chains from CuII Ions and 2,5-Bis(pyrazol-1-yl)-1,4-dihydroxybenzene
摘要:
The purple colored coordination polymer [1 Cu](n) was obtained from 2,5-bis(pyrazol-1-yl)-1,4-dihydroxybenzene and CuBr2 in aqueous ammonia. The crystal structure of [1 Cu](n) was determined from high resolution X-ray powder diffraction data using the method of simulated annealing. In the solid state, [1 Cu](n) features largely independent linear chains, all of them being oriented parallel to the c-axis of the crystal. The Cu ions are coordinated in a square-planar fashion by two nitrogen atoms and two anionic oxygen donors. Magnetic susceptibility and magnetization measurements indicate the Cu ions in [1 Cu](n) to be antiferromagnetically coupled with a coupling constant of about 20 K.
